Thirty Seconds To Mars have already reached new heights ahead of their massive Seasons World Tour following frontman Jared Leto scaling the Empire State Building to announce the eight-month global trek. Behind the band’s 2023 album, It’s the End of the World but It’s a Beautiful Day, the latest Thirty Seconds To Mars setlist is equally primed to match the group’s lofty ambitions.
Reflecting on his tour-heralding climb later on Instagram, Leto fittingly described the band’s new full-length as “pushing yourself to do the seemingly impossible,” which he extended to “touring the world with my brother [drummer Shannon Leto] and sharing these unforgettable concerts and experiences with you all.” Although the rock duo have never been in short supply of exhilarating live moments, from their Guinness World Record-setting Into the Wild tour to Leto’s daring stage dive at the 2023 Austin City Limits Music Festival, the Seasons World Tour makes for a long-awaited return as their first headlining tour in five years.

Thirty Seconds To Mars Tour Stats
Current tour: Seasons World Tour (2024)
Set time: On the 2024 Seasons World Tour, Thirty Seconds To Mars usually went on stage between 8:45 and 9:10 p.m., though set times vary.
Length of average Thirty Seconds To Mars show: 1 hour and 39 minutes (on the 2024 Seasons World Tour)
Past tours:
- Monolith Tour (2018–2019)
- Mars Across America Tour (2018)
- Carnivores Tour (with Linkin Park) (2014)
- Love, Lust, Faith and Dreams Tour (2013–2015)
- Into the Wild Tour (2010–2011)
- Welcome to the Universe Tour (2006)
- Forever Night, Never Day Tour (2006)
Thirty Seconds To Mars Discography:
- 30 Seconds To Mars (2002)
- A Beautiful Lie (2005)
- This Is War (2009)
- Love, Lust, Faith and Dreams (2013)
- America (2018)
- It’s the End of the World but It’s a Beautiful Day (2023)
Thirty Seconds To Mars’ Popular Songs:
- “The Kill”
- “This Is War”
- “Kings and Queens”
- “Walk on Water”
- “Closer to the Edge”

Thirty Seconds To Mars Concert Setlist Info
The 2024 Seasons World Tour launched in March 2024 with a series of festival performances in South America. As a result, the abbreviated runtime led to an all-killer, no-filler Thirty Seconds To Mars setlist that spanned from breakthrough singles “The Kill” and “Attack” to recent catalog entries like “Stuck” and the tour’s namesake track “Seasons.”
Find a typical Thirty Seconds To Mars setlist from the Seasons World Tour below.
Thirty Seconds To Mars’ 2024 Setlist:
- Up in the Air
- Kings and Queens
- Walk on Water
- Rescue Me
- Seasons
- Hail to the Victor
- Hurricane
- This Is War
- Do or Die
- Alibi
- A Beautiful Lie
- From Yesterday
- Stay (Mikky Ekko cover)
- Attack
- Night of the Hunter
- City of Angels
- Closer to the Edge
Encore:
- Stuck
- The Kill (Bury Me)
Source: Setlist.fm.
